The Abundant Joy in Forgiveness
Who can have abundant joy and happiness? What does it look like? (Status)
3 pictures of sin and forgiveness (v 1-2)
The burden of going out of bounds… Lifted and carried away
The stain of not reaching the goal… Covered up
The guiltiness of it all… Regarded as innocence
How did I reach this level of joy and happiness? How do I know? (Process)
My miserable experience (v 3-4) - wasting away, groaning all day, and strength drained
Because I refused to admit my sin to GOD
GOD allowed heavy circumstances
The changes I had to make (v 5)
Acknowledge… failure to reach goal, stop hiding… guiltiness, and be determined to confess… out of bounds
GOD forgave my guilt (v 5)
GOD surrounds me with praise (v 7)
